Our verdict is Benign. Variant got -7 ACMG points: 1P and 8B. PP2BP4_ModerateBP6_ModerateBS2

The NM_001378405.1(NFIX):​c.7G>A​(p.Ala3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000273 in 1,536,330 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 9/12 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
NFIX (HGNC:7788): (nuclear factor I X) The protein encoded by this gene is a transcription factor that binds the palindromic sequence 5'-TTGGCNNNNNGCCAA-3 in viral and cellular promoters. The encoded protein can also stimulate adenovirus replication in vitro. Three trans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Aug 2012]

PP2
Missense variant in the NFIX gene, where missense mutations are typically associated with disease (based on misZ statistic). The gene has 27 curated pathogenic missense variants (we use a threshold of 10). The gene has 26 curated benign missense variants. Gene score misZ: 4.0788 (above the threshold of 3.09). Trascript score misZ: 5.3974 (above the threshold of 3.09). GenCC associations: The gene is linked to Marshall-Smith syndrome, Malan overgrowth syndrome.
